Cerebral palsy
Between 500,000 and 700,000 people in the United States have some degree of cerebral palsy. This condition is often caused by brain injury in the early years of life. It can affect a person's muscle tone and posture. It can lead to learning disabilities and mental retardation.
Most cases of cerebral palsy can be diagnosed within the first two years of a child's life. People with less severe disabilities might not be diagnosed until later.
Brain damage can result from a variety of medical errors made in the delivery room. A lot of these mistakes can be prevented.
One of the most common causes of cerebral palsy is deprivation of oxygen. To survive, the infant's brain requires a constant supply oxygen. The brain cells will die if oxygen supply is cut off at the birth.
Other complications of obstetrics can hinder the flow of oxygen to the baby's brain. If jaundice remains untreated an infant who is premature is at greater risk of developing cerebral palsy. The best way to prevent these issues is to follow the guidelines of a qualified medical professional.
The effects of cerebral palsy are dependent on the portion of the brain that is affected. Some children will have learning difficulties, while others may experience other issues.
Spina Bifida
The incidence of spina bifurca is decreasing, fortunately. This is probably due to the prenatal screening and preventive measures during pregnancy.
Spina Bifida is a condition that affects the spinal cord. It can cause paralysis, birth defect case and in more severe cases, can lead to nerve damage. This condition could be caused through genetics or environmental causes.
In mild instances, an ultrasound or an Xray scan can reveal the baby. Fetal surgery is required in more serious instances. This surgery is performed to preserve the spinal cord, as well as to decrease the chance of complications.
A woman might have a genetic condition that raises the likelihood of having a spina bifida related child. If this is the case, a genetic counselor will explain how the condition is passed down through the family. This can help parents understand why that their child has a birth defect.
Your doctor may recommend additional tests if they suspect that your fetus may have spina Bifida. These tests include a blood test and ultrasound. The blood test will measure a protein known as alpha-fetoprotein, or AFP. The AFP is produced by the fetus. If the AFP is excessively high, it could be a sign that the fetus could have a neural tube defect.

Problems with the umbilical cord
During pregnancy the umbilical chord is an important part of the development of a newborn. It transports essential nutrients and oxygen from the mother to the foetus. It is also vital in the birth of a baby. The umbilical cord can result in serious birth defect claim defects as well as long-lasting medical ailments.
If a doctor suspects an issue with the umbilical cord, he or she will usually perform an ultrasound scan to determine more. While they can spot the most common abnormalities in the umbilical cord, they might not be able of identifying more complicated ones.
One of the most prevalent and serious issues with the umbilical cord is a prolapsed cord. The cord can protrude and birth Defect Case become wrapped around the baby's neck and block blood and oxygen from reaching the infant. The result is reduced heart rate, and possible organ failure.
A knotted cord is a common issue in umbilical cords. A knotted cord is a twisted cord that turns around. Although the majority of knots are loose they can also be problematic.

Etiology
Identifying the etiology of birth defect cases is important because it helps to direct on research efforts and counsel families. It also helps ease anxiety caused by unsubstantiated information.
There are many types of genetic abnormalities that can happen during pregnancy and during the development of the fetus. These include large-scale duplicates or deletions of chromosome segments which may affect the growth of the child's body. There are also metabolic problems that can cause problems in a child's body chemical makeup. These issues can be addressed by taking medication.
Other causes of birth defect compensation defects aren't passed down through the family, but can be the result of exposure to certain substances or viruses during the development of the fetus. Some of these diseases can be prevented with preconception care, including attaining sufficient levels of folic acids and screening for chronic illnesses.
The majority of birth defects are discovered during the first year of a child's life. Certain of these problems may not be noticed until later in the course of. These imperfections can be minor and typically do not affect the child's life quality. Certain defects can be treated before or during the child's birth.
There are two types of genetic anomalies: single-gene defects and multi-factorial influences. The latter is caused by the combination of genes and environmental factors.
